Geographische Transformationen (Umgebungseinstellung)
Werkzeuge, die die Umgebungseinstellung "geographische Transformation" berücksichtigen, verwenden Transformationsmethoden zum Projizieren von Daten.
Verwendungshinweise
- In die Liste der Transformationsmethoden können Sie sowohl Standardtransformationsmethoden (vom System bereitgestellt) als auch benutzerdefinierte Transformationsmethoden (mit dem Werkzeug Benutzerdefinierte geographische Transformation erstellen erstellt) aufnehmen.
- Unabhängig von der Anzahl der Transformationen in der Liste verwendet die Anwendung nur diejenigen, die für die Projektion geeignet sind. Alle anderen werden ignoriert.
- Zusammengesetzte Transformationsmethoden werden von der Umgebungseinstellung nicht unterstützt. Wenn für die Projektion der Features mehrere Transformationsmethoden erforderlich sind, wählt die Anwendung unabhängig davon, ob die erforderlichen Transformationsmethoden in der Liste vorhanden sind, nur eine Option aus der Liste der Umgebungseinstellung aus. Dies gilt auch, wenn eine benutzerdefinierte geographische Transformation mehrere Methoden enthält. Diese werden nicht angewendet.
Wenn für die Projektion mehrere Transformationsmethoden erforderlich sind, müssen Sie das Werkzeug Projizieren verwenden.
Dialogfeldsyntax
- Geographische Transformationen – Erstellen Sie eine Liste mit Transformationsmethoden. Diese kann sowohl die vom System bereitgestellten Transformationsmethoden als auch benutzerdefinierte Transformationsmethoden (die mit dem Werkzeug Benutzerdefinierte geographische Transformation erstellen erstellt wurden) enthalten.
Skriptsyntax
arcpy.env.geographicTransformations = geographic_transformations
Parameter |
Erläuterung |
---|---|
geographic_transformations |
Eine durch Semikolons getrennte Zeichenfolge von Transformationsmethoden. Diese kann sowohl die vom System bereitgestellten Transformationsmethoden als auch benutzerdefinierte Transformationsmethoden (die mit dem Werkzeug Benutzerdefinierte geographische Transformation erstellen erstellt wurden) enthalten. |
Skriptbeispiel
Beim Puffern Daten in neues Koordinatensystem projizieren
import arcpy # Set the workspace, outputCoordinateSystem and geographicTransformations environments arcpy.env.workspace = "c:/data" arcpy.env.outputCoordinateSystem = "WGS 1984 UTM Zone 18N.prj" arcpy.env.geographicTransformations = "Arc_1950_To_WGS_1984_5; PSAD_1956_To_WGS_1984_6" arcpy.Buffer_analysis("roads.shp", "roads_buffer.shp", "10 meters")
Verwandte Themen
7/10/2012